
OpenAI and Foursquare have a real partnership. Foursquare’s Places dataset — over 100 million points of interest — genuinely feeds ChatGPT’s local answers, and has since the partnership was announced. That’s not in question, and nothing below should be read as suggesting otherwise.
What’s in question is a specific number: that 60–70% of ChatGPT’s local results come from Foursquare’s city-guide listings. It’s repeated constantly in local SEO circles. As far as we could find, nobody had checked it against a large, current sample. So we built one — 2,880 prompts across 12 verticals and 12 US markets, deliberately weighted toward the categories and cities where Foursquare should be strongest — and we traced the number back to where it actually came from.

What everyone repeats
“60–70% of ChatGPT local results come from Foursquare city-guide listings.” You’ll find it in local SEO blogs, LinkedIn posts, and marketing guides throughout 2025 and 2026, usually stated as settled fact. It has a specific ring to it — precise enough to sound measured, round enough to be memorable.
We went looking for where it came from. We found it. We also found that the ChatGPT it describes doesn’t quite exist anymore.
Where we traced it
The earliest version we could find traces to a small, real study — not a fabrication, which is worth saying plainly before anything else. On 5 May 2025, Natzir Turrado, a Spanish SEO consultant, ran 50 prompts across five Spanish cities, inspecting ChatGPT’s raw JSON responses directly rather than just reading the rendered answer. The finding, in his own words: 60–70% of the businesses ChatGPT displayed in first place came from Foursquare.
That’s a real measurement. It’s also a narrow one — five Spanish cities, one country, and specifically the top-ranked result, not “local results” broadly — and none of that scope survived the trip into general circulation. Not even the original post flagged it; the finding was written up in general terms despite an all-Spain sample. A companion post by a second researcher, published the same day, ran a smaller check (three queries) and found no clean percentage at all, just a note about how quickly Foursquare’s data resolves compared to alternatives.
Nine days later, a digital marketing blog folded both posts into a single flat claim: “Between 60% and 70% of local results on ChatGPT come from Foursquare.” No geography, no “first result only,” no sample size. Two months after that, a LinkedIn Pulse post asserted “over 70%” from an unnamed vendor’s “analysis of millions of citation data” — no methodology disclosed, and functioning, on inspection, as promotional content for a citation-tracking product. We’re not naming that author here; per our own ground rules for this piece, repeating a plausible-sounding number isn’t the kind of thing that should follow someone around, even when we can trace exactly who wrote it.
BrightLocal handled this correctly, and it’s worth saying so plainly. Their 22 July 2025 piece on AI search cited both of the above sources, but hedged: “Reports suggest that a significant 60% and 70% of local results on ChatGPT come straight from Foursquare’s city guide listings.” They linked straight to their sources rather than presenting the number as self-verified. That’s exactly the right instinct, and among everything we read while tracing this claim, they’re the only ones who showed it.
They didn’t catch that the number traces to a five-city Spanish study, or that one of their two cited sources doesn’t actually contain the percentage it’s credited with. But nobody else did either — and “reports suggest,” followed by a live link, is a genuinely useful piece of process for anyone who wants to repeat an interesting number responsibly.
From there, the caveats didn’t just fail to travel — they were actively replaced with more confidence. We found eight further repetitions between May 2025 and June 2026: a blog that dropped all sourcing and rounded “60–70%” up to “70%+”; a guide that added an entirely new comparative claim (“more than Google Business Profile and Yelp combined”) that appears nowhere in anything upstream of it; a post built around a personal anecdote with no source at all — using a plumber as its example business, the exact kind of category our own data shows Foursquare has essentially no presence in. Of those eight downstream repetitions, exactly one carried any hedge language. That’s an 87.5% caveat-stripping rate, and it’s the most useful finding in this whole trace — more on that below.
Why the sample favors Foursquare
If you sample plumbers and dentists, you’ll find roughly 0% Foursquare presence and the test will be unfair — nobody would trust it. So we didn’t build the sample that way. Seven of our twelve verticals (restaurants, bars and nightlife, coffee shops, hotels, museums and attractions, live music venues, bakeries) are exactly the categories Foursquare’s dataset is strongest in. Our twelve markets are weighted toward dense urban cores — New York, San Francisco, Chicago, Los Angeles — where Foursquare’s city-guide data should have the most to work with. Two categories (plumbers, auto repair) were kept in specifically as unfavorable controls, to show the gradient rather than to drag the average down.
If Foursquare’s share is still near zero on its best ground, in its favorite cities, the claim doesn’t have anywhere left to hide.
Finding 1 — Foursquare’s citation share is not measurably different from zero
A quick definition, since it matters: what we’re calling “citation share” here is how often Foursquare shows up as a source ChatGPT actually links to or retrieves — a citation-frequency number, not a measure of how much Foursquare’s data shapes the answer underneath. We built a second test for that gap; it’s Finding 3.
On the number itself: across 2,879 successful runs on ChatGPT’s primary product surface, Foursquare-controlled domains appeared in exactly 0.00% of citations — not in the links ChatGPT shows, not in the pages it retrieves but doesn’t show, and not in the URLs attached to its structured business cards. That held in every one of the twelve verticals we tested and every one of the three market tiers, including the food-and-nightlife categories and the dense-urban markets the sample was built to favor.
We ran a second, independent measurement on a completely different API surface as a cross-check — 1,728 more prompts, collected separately. There, Foursquare’s share was 0.06%: one real citation, to a Foursquare place-redirect page for a gym in Los Angeles, out of 1,728 runs. One citation is not zero. It’s also not meaningfully different from zero at this sample size — the 95% confidence interval on that number tops out at 0.33%.

What this means: if you’re a local business owner who’s been told to prioritize your Foursquare listing because “60–70% of ChatGPT comes from there,” that advice doesn’t hold up against a large, current, US sample. It might have held up in Spain in May 2025. It doesn’t now.
Finding 2 — Yelp has the slot the original claim was describing
The zero above raises an obvious question: if Foursquare isn’t grounding these answers, what is? We checked. On 23 July 2026 — four weeks before we collected this data — OpenAI announced a non-exclusive data-licensing deal with Yelp for ChatGPT’s local answers. We checked whether that shows up in our numbers. It does, decisively.
| Provider | Cited | Retrieved | Business-card grounding |
|---|---|---|---|
| Yelp | 1.04% | 2.08% | 95.83% |
| TripAdvisor | 13.55% | 20.70% | 28.90% |
| OpenTable | 1.70% | 3.58% | 16.88% |

| Apple Maps | 0.14% | 0.97% | 0.00% |
| Foursquare | 0.00% | 0.00% | 0.00% |
95.83% of our runs had at least one Yelp link attached to ChatGPT’s structured business cards — the same integration slot the original claim described for Foursquare. And that rate barely moves by category: it’s 93.75% for hair salons and 97.92% for plumbers, the exact “unfavorable” category we included as a control. Yelp reads as a universal default now, not a category specialist.
Foursquare, meanwhile, is the only major local-data provider we checked — out of ten, including names as small as Bing — that measured exactly zero everywhere we looked.
What this means: the original 60–70% figure wasn’t measuring a permanent property of Foursquare’s data. It was measuring a partnership snapshot from May 2025, in one market, on a product that OpenAI has since materially changed.
Finding 3 — the “invisible grounding” rebuttal doesn’t hold up either
Here’s the obvious objection to Finding 1: maybe Foursquare’s data reaches ChatGPT as structured place data rather than as something it cites — in which case a citation-share number close to zero wouldn’t tell you anything, because Foursquare could still be shaping the answer without ever showing up as a link. We took that seriously enough to build a dedicated test for it, and we said in advance what would count as a real answer either way.
The test: does the set of businesses ChatGPT actually names look more like Foursquare’s ranked results, or more like Google’s? If Foursquare is grounding answers invisibly, ChatGPT’s picks should resemble Foursquare’s more.
They don’t. Across 137 comparable market-and-category combinations, ChatGPT’s named businesses resembled Google’s set more than Foursquare’s (mean overlap 7.5% vs. 5.7%), and the gap is statistically real (p = 0.008), not noise. If anything, the invisible-influence story points toward Google, not Foursquare.
What this means: we don’t think this closes the door on every possible version of “maybe it’s hidden” — a single similarity metric never fully can — but it’s the strongest test we could design in advance, and it came back in the opposite direction from what would rescue the original claim.
The real story: caveats get stripped, and that’s the reusable finding
If this were only “we checked a number and it was wrong,” it wouldn’t be worth much — most repeated statistics eventually get one detail wrong. What made this trace worth doing is what happened between the original measurement and today.
Someone really did run a study and find 60–70%. It just described five Spanish cities, in May 2025, looking only at the first-ranked result. Every one of those three qualifiers disappeared within nine days, and none of the eight further repetitions we found ever brought any of them back. Instead the number got more confident with each retelling — rounded up, given a new unsupported comparison to Google and Yelp that appears nowhere in the original research, eventually presented as a personal discovery with no source at all.
Only one writer in the entire chain — BrightLocal — kept the hedge and linked the sources. Seven of the other eight dropped it entirely.
That’s not a story about any one author being careless. It’s a pattern: caveats are the first thing to go when a number is useful enough to repeat, and there’s no cost to being the one who repeats it wrong. If there’s a practical takeaway from this whole exercise, it’s not really about Foursquare — it’s that the next time you see a specific, round, widely-repeated statistic in this industry, it’s worth one search to see whether the trail leads back to a real measurement or just to another repost.
Predictions, scored
We wrote down what we expected before collecting anything, including our confidence in each guess. Here’s how they landed:
| Prediction | Confidence | Result |
|---|---|---|
| Foursquare share under 6% | 70% | Confirmed, far more decisively than expected — actual was 0.00–0.06% |
| Highest in food/nightlife, near-zero in home services | 80% | Inconclusive — every category measured zero; there was no gradient to observe |
| Higher in dense-urban markets | 65% | Inconclusive — same floor effect, every market tier measured zero |
| “Foursquare” named in text under 2% of responses | 75% | Confirmed — actual was 0.00% |
| ChatGPT’s picks won’t resemble Foursquare’s more than Google’s | 55% (genuinely uncertain) | Confirmed, and the effect ran the other direction — resemblance to Google was significantly higher |
We got two of five predictions half-right in an interesting way: we predicted a gradient between favorable and unfavorable categories, and instead found a floor — Foursquare’s presence was so uniformly low that there was no gradient left to detect. That’s a stronger result than what we predicted, not a weaker one, but it’s worth being honest that it wasn’t exactly what we wrote down in advance.
Scope note
This measures ChatGPT only, in the United States, in English, across a single 72-hour collection window in August 2026. It does not tell you anything about Gemini, Perplexity, Google’s AI Mode, or ChatGPT outside the US. It also can’t tell you what ChatGPT looked like before this window, or what it will look like after — which is, in a real sense, the entire point of this piece. The original 60–70% figure was accurate to a moment in time and a specific place. So is this one.
